How did you guys with powerlogs get it to seal at the crossover? My stock manifold didnt have a gasket and I even checked in the parts dept at work to make sure it didnt come with a gasket from stock. From factory the manifold does not have a gasket there. My powerlog leaks like crazy. I used high temp rtv but its too flexable and blows out when I boost. So how did you guys do it?
 


Try loosening both crossover pipe connections at the manifolds/powerlog first, wiggle crossoverpipe around till it fits good at both ends, retighten bolts. Tighten boths end gradaully, a little at one end, then a little at the other end, repeat.
This is how I installed mine, it seal fine with no RTV.
 
Check the parts store. You are looking for the exhaust crossover gasket. Mine is leaking as well. I need to go back and install the gasket.
